Transaction 61fbd863b73afcd31ba45f496d654a083673595826ac3183ee8ebfa67707e52f
2 Input
2 Outputs
- 61fbd863b73afcd31ba45f496d654a083673595826ac3183ee8ebfa67707e52f:0
- 61fbd863b73afcd31ba45f496d654a083673595826ac3183ee8ebfa67707e52f:1
value 14903
address 13pT9gZ3iLrgzAwF6dFapRNuevBqEyUhVx
value 385311
address 1HuuKLL9QKfcFLFrbYiZwr8nm3QsbSuZgr